Are You Sure? Why AI Answers Change When You Ask Again

In the age of AI chatbots, many users notice a curious behavior: the same question can sometimes produce different answers each time it’s asked. Understanding why this happens can help you use AI more effectively and interpret its responses.

1. AI Generates Responses Dynamically

  • Unlike search engines that provide fixed results, AI models like OpenAI’s ChatGPT generate answers in real-time.
  • Each response is created based on probabilities, meaning the model predicts the next word it should write.
  • This dynamic generation leads to slight variations even for the same input.
2. Multiple Valid Answers Exist

  • Many questions have more than one correct or reasonable answer.
  • AI considers context, phrasing, and subtle differences in your query to generate a response.
  • For example, asking “Why is the sky blue?” twice may result in two explanations with different analogies or detail levels.
3. Randomness in AI Responses

  • AI models have a controlled randomness parameter (sometimes called temperature).
  • Higher randomness → more creative or varied answers
  • Lower randomness → more consistent, factual responses
  • This is why even repeated questions might produce slightly different phrasing or emphasis.
4. Context Sensitivity

  • AI keeps track of conversation history.
  • Subtle cues in earlier messages or follow-up questions can influence the answer.
  • This allows the AI to adapt explanations but can also create unexpected variations.
5. Updates and Knowledge Refinement

  • AI may be periodically updated with improved data and reasoning rules.
  • A question asked today might generate a more refined answer tomorrow.
  • This is part of continuous learning and optimization in AI systems.
6. Tips to Get Consistent Answers

Be Specific: Provide clear, detailed questions.

Ask for Structured Responses: E.g., “List 5 points with examples.”

Refer to Previous Answer: Use context like “Explain point 3 further.”

Use Summarization Requests: Ask the AI to summarize previous answers consistently.

7. Conclusion

AI chatbots don’t have a fixed database of answers; they generate each response dynamically. This is why answers may change even for the same question. Understanding this helps users set realistic expectations and use AI effectively for learning, decision-making, and content generation.
